Until Hubspot connector is not created you can try the following approaches:
- Expose Hubspot data to OData with help of Skyvia Connect.
- Replicate Hubspot to any database (BigQuery, SQL Server, etc.) and use standard PowerBI database connector.

There is no native connector pack. Have you considered using a 3rd party tool like datadirect cloud to accesss your Hubspot data as an OData feed? For example: https://www.progress.com/odata/hubspot . Once you produce OData, accessing OData from Power Bi should be straight forward. Here is a tutorial: https://powerbi.microsoft.com/en-us/documentation/powerbi-desktop-connect-odata/

In addition, you can consider to create ODBC data source by after installing the HubSpot ODBC Driver, then connect to the ODBC data source in Power BI Desktop.
